免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

手机端ipa签名工具

手机端IPA签名工具是一种用于给iOS应用程序(IPA文件)进行签名的工具。在iOS设备上安装未经签名的应用程序是不被允许的,所以使用IPA签名工具可以帮助用户将未签名的应用程序进行签名,使其可以安装和运行在iOS设备上。

IPA签名的原理是通过对应用程序进行数字签名,将开发者的身份和应用程序内容进行绑定,以保证应用程序的完整性和安全性。在进行签名之前,需要获取开发者的证书和配置文件。

首先,需要申请并获得苹果开发者账号和相应的证书。在获得开发者账号后,开发者需要在苹果开发者中心生成一个证书签名请求CSR文件,并提交给苹果进行证书申请。获得证书后,开发者可以在Xcode中配置开发者账号,导入证书和配置文件。

接下来,开发者需要准备好要签名的IPA文件和相关的配置文件。配置文件主要包括provisioning profile文件和entitlements文件。provisioning profile文件是由苹果签名的,包含了设备列表、应用程序ID等信息。entitlements文件是开发者自己创建的,用于配置应用程序的权限和功能。

使用IPA签名工具,开发者可以选择合适的证书和配置文件,对IPA文件进行签名。签名的过程主要包括以下几个步骤:

1.解压IPA文件:将IPA文件解压缩到一个临时目录中。

2.替换embedded.mobileprovision文件:将配置文件中的embedded.mobileprovision替换掉临时目录中的文件。

3.修改Info.plist文件:修改临时目录中的Info.plist文件,更新签名相关的信息,如证书标识符、应用程序ID等。

4.重新压缩临时目录:将修改后的临时目录重新压缩成新的IPA文件。

5.签名:使用选择的证书对新的IPA文件进行签名。

最后,签名完成的IPA文件可以安装和运行在iOS设备上。用户只需要将签名完成的IPA文件拷贝到设备上,通过iTunes或其他安装工具进行安装即可。

总结来说,手机端IPA签名工具通过将开发者的证书和配置文件与应用程序进行绑定,确保应用程序的完整性和安全性。开发者只需要按照一定的步骤配置证书和配置文件,然后使用签名工具进行签名,就可以将未签名的应用程序进行签名,以在iOS设备上安装和运行。


相关知识:
安卓手机签名不一致怎么设置
首先,我们需要了解什么是安卓手机的签名,以及为什么签名不一致会对手机产生影响。在安卓系统中,每个应用程序都会有一个数字签名。签名是开发者用来证明应用程序身份和完整性的一种方式。它使用开发者的私钥对应用程序进行加密,生成一个唯一的数字标识。当用户下载和安装应
2023-07-17
安卓app签名怎么取消不了了
安卓App签名是一种用于验证应用程序身份和完整性的安全机制。在安卓系统中,每个应用程序都需要经过数字签名,以确保应用程序来源可信,并且在后续的更新和发布过程中保持一致。取消安卓App签名是一项高级操作,通常是为了修改或篡改应用程序的内容。然而,这种行为是非
2023-07-17
android应用程序签名步骤
Android应用程序签名是Android开发中非常重要的一步,它可以保证应用程序的完整性和安全性。在发布应用程序之前,必须对应用程序进行签名,以便在用户设备上安装和正常运行。下面是Android应用程序签名的详细步骤:步骤1:生成密钥库(KeyStore
2023-07-17
无需谷歌签名配置打包apk
在开发Android应用时,一般需要将代码打包成APK文件(Android安装包文件),然后在设备上安装和运行。而在将APK文件安装到设备上之前,往往需要对APK进行签名。签名可以确保APK在安装和运行过程中的完整性和安全性。传统的做法是使用Google提
2023-07-17
apk 签名 绕过
APK签名是Android应用程序的一项重要安全措施,用于验证应用程序的完整性和来源。每个APK文件都必须经过签名,否则在安装过程中会遇到错误。这个过程确保了用户安全地安装和使用应用程序。然而,有些人可能想要绕过APK签名,以实施一些非法活动。在下面的文章
2023-07-17
如何查看apk证书签名
在Android应用开发中,APK证书签名是保证应用安全性和完整性的重要手段之一。可以通过以下几种方法来查看APK证书签名。方法一:使用命令行工具1. 首先,确保你已经安装了Java Development Kit(JDK)和Android SDK。2.
2023-07-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4